Pakistan romp to series win
Paceman Hasan Ali took a career best 5-34 while Imam-ul-Haq scored a debut hundred as Pakistan beat Sri Lanka by seven wickets in the third one-day international in Abu Dhabi on Wednesday, taking an unassailable 3-0 lead in the five-match series.
Energetic seamer Ali also became the quickest player to reach 50 one-day international wickets for Pakistan as Sri Lanka were dismissed for 208.
Sri Lanka lost their last nine wickets for only 106 runs.
Sri Lanka skipper Upul Tharanga (61) and Niroshan Dickwella (18) put on 59 for the first wicket, but from 102-1 in the 26th over their innings was derailed by Pakistan's bowlers.
SCORES IN BRIEF
SRI LANKA: 208 all out in 48.2 overs (Tharanga 61, Perera 38; Ali 5-34, Shadab 2-37)
PAKISTAN: 209 for 3 in 42.3 overs (Imam-ul-Haq 100, Hafeez 34; Gamage 1-35)
Result: Pakistan won by 7 wickets and lead 5-match series 3-0
